[FIX] InviteController requireRole→requireSuperAdmin + OnboardingController add RateLimitService

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
DevEnv nis2-agile 2026-03-10 15:54:16 +01:00
parent 8b9a617fd5
commit 219479959e
2 changed files with 2 additions and 1 deletions

View File

@ -446,7 +446,7 @@ class InviteController extends BaseController
// ── fallback: JWT super_admin ──────────────────────────────────── // ── fallback: JWT super_admin ────────────────────────────────────
$this->requireAuth(); $this->requireAuth();
$this->requireRole(['super_admin']); $this->requireSuperAdmin();
} }
// ── helper ─────────────────────────────────────────────────────────── // ── helper ───────────────────────────────────────────────────────────

View File

@ -7,6 +7,7 @@
require_once __DIR__ . '/BaseController.php'; require_once __DIR__ . '/BaseController.php';
require_once __DIR__ . '/../services/VisuraService.php'; require_once __DIR__ . '/../services/VisuraService.php';
require_once APP_PATH . '/services/RateLimitService.php';
class OnboardingController extends BaseController class OnboardingController extends BaseController
{ {